4 killed in German ambulance helicopter crash
www.chinaview.cn 2005-09-28 23:30:57

    BERLIN, Sept. 28 (Xinhuanet) -- All four people aboard an ambulance helicopter died on Wednesday when it crashed in the heavily forested hills east of the city of Stuttgart.

    The pilot, a doctor, a nurse and a sick 28-year-old woman being transported from a hospital in Stuttgart to one in Munich, were all killed in the crash and subsequent explosion.

    Police quoted witnesses as saying that the BK-117 helicopter, which was operated by the Rettungslugwacht company, was clipping treetops as it flew over the area.

    The cause of the accident is still under investigation. Enditem
